Mameo (マメオ?), originally known as the Black Knit Cap Man (黒いニット帽の男 Kuroi Nitto-bou no Otoko?), is a mysterious man. His true name is unknown, but Luche calls him Mameo because of the Mamemon print on his hat, and he himself adopts the nickname afterward.

Appearance

Mameo is a young man with fair skin, brown hair and blue eyes. He wears a black knitted hat with a white Mamemon smiley face on it, a yellow and black hooded shirt with long sleeves, black pants with yellow pockets, and black sneakers with yellow soles.

Description

Mameo carries a Digi-Egg[1] that was presumably his partner Mamemon. Unfortunately, it is stuck in that form due to the BH Program.

Digimon World

The Protagonist lives in Tokyo with his mother.

One day, he goes to the park and sees his friends playing Digital Monster in a battle between MetalGreymon and MetalMamemon. After arriving home, he finds his mother's note, saying she would arrive home late, and hears a sound coming from his Digimon Pendulum, where a Koromon is calling him. He is then dragged to the Digimon World.

After waking up in the Digimon World, the Protagonist thinks he's dreaming, but then Jijimon tells him it's not a dream, and shows him his Partner. Inside his house, Jijimon tells the boy that he brought him to the Digimon World to save File Island, as its inhabitants were losing their memory. He then asks the Protagonist to take his Partner to explore the island, find the cause of the danger, and get Digimon to come back. The Protagonist then recruits a large amount of Digimon, then goes to Mt. Infinity to confront the antagonist, Analogman and his partner Machinedramon. After defeating them, Analogman attempts to blow up the Island, however he is thwarted by Airdramon and his bomb only winds up causing his own death. Despite this, Analogman is able to return, either in Gray Lords Mansion, Ogre Fortress or Ice Sanctuary - which then transforms into the Back Dimension - with an even stronger Manchinedramon, though ends up losing again. It is then it is found out that the Machinedramon was a fake, created from an ordinary Digimon. This same event happens over and over again in an endless loop.

Digimon Digital Card Battle

The protagonist of the game uses the appearance of the main character from World, where he once again defeats Analogman, who this time tries to end the world using the Digimon card game. He is once against thwarted by the hero.

Digimon World -next 0rder-

He first appears in Server Desert, trying to restore a Gotsumon that had been infected by the BH Program with a basic antivirus, but fails. Shiki/Takuto, Kouta and Himari come across him while he does this, and assumes that he is the human behind the unexplained Machinedramon attacks. After the protagonist defeats the Machinedramon, he introduces himself and his partner, who is stuck in Digiegg form because of the BH Program infecting it.

Brought back to Floatia, he explains that he was attempting to remove the infection, but failed. He passes on his prototype antivirus to the protagonist. The protagonist uses the antivirus to cure multiple Digimon until a more powerful form is made. Once the player defeats Shoma Tsuzuki and Omegamon Alter-B, Mameo mentions that "the man he defeated once before" (Analogman) had been possessing Shoma and that Shoma was not to blame for anything that had happened. Shoma disagreed though, saying he sought out the power and that it was his fault. We later learn that Mameo is a teacher in the real world and is Shoma's home room teacher.

Mameo then returns to being a tamer and battles the player with his reborn Mamemon and his new partner, a Machinedramon.
